在区块链溯源中,如何保证数据的不可篡改性?

发布时间:2026/5/2 17:08 当前位置:首页 > 技术
在区块链溯源中,数据的不可篡改性是确保信息真实和可信的关键特性。这种特性是通过一系列技术和机制实现的,下面将逐步探讨这些方法和要素。区块链技术的核心是一个去中心化的分布式账本,所有的数据记录都保存在网络中的多个节点上。每个节点都有自己的数据副本,当新的数据被添加时,所有参与节点都会进行同步。这种去中心化设计使得单个节点不能轻易地对数据进行修改或删除。即使某个节点被攻击或损坏,其他节点仍然能够保持数据的完整性和一致性。
密码学在区块链中的应用至关重要,特别是在数据签名和哈希函数方面。每笔交易都会使用私钥进行数字签名,确保只有拥有相应私钥的用户才能对数据进行操作。当一笔交易添加到区块链中时,网络中的每个节点都会进行验证,保证交易的有效性。这种签名机制为数据的真实性和来源提供了证据。
哈希函数是确保数据不可篡改性的另一个重要工具。每个区块都会包含前一个区块的哈希值,这样就形成了一条链条。如果某个区块的数据被篡改,哈希值就会发生变化,从而导致与后续区块的连锁反应。这种情况下,后续区块的哈希值也将不再有效,整个链条将被破坏。由于验证每个区块所需的计算量很大,篡改的代价极高,从而进一步增加了数据的安全性。
共识机制是确保区块链数据不可篡改的重要机制之一。不同的区块链网络采用不同的共识算法,如工作量证明、权益证明等。通过这种方式,网络中所有多数节点必须达成一致,才能确认和添加新的区块。这种集体决策的过程,使得单一用户无法随意改变已确认的数据记录。
时间戳技术也在保证数据不可篡改性方面发挥着重要作用。当交易或信息被添加至区块链时,系统会自动生成时间戳,记录下该事件的准确时间。这保证了数据的顺序和时间特性,使得复查历史记录时,可以清楚看到每个数据项的创建时点。如果有任何意图篡改的行为,时间戳能够帮助辨别出哪些数据是不真实的。
透明性和可追溯性功能也为数据的不可篡改性提供保障。由于所有参与者都可以访问整个区块链的历史记录,任何试图进行篡改的行为都可能被他人轻易发现。这种透明性质有效地达到了制约和监督的效果,从而提高了整个网络的信任度。参与者对数据的可以追溯能力,让所有交易显得透明且可靠。
在智能合约的实施中,自动化和自执行的特性也有助于确保数据的不可篡改。智能合约是一种以代码形式存在于区块链上的协议,它在事件发生时能够自动执行约定的操作。由于智能合约的逻辑是公开透明的,任何节点都可以进行验证,从而使得合约的执行不容易被个人操控。智能合约的执行结果一旦被记录,无法被更改,从而进一步保证了数据的真实可靠。
继续深化数据的不可篡改性,还涉及到网络的安全性。通过不断更新节点的硬件和软件,实施最新的安全措施,能够有效防止攻击者通过技术手段尝试进行数据篡改。同时,参与节点的多样性也是提升安全性的因素之一。如果某些节点遭受攻击,只要网络中仍有足够数量的合法节点在运作,数据的完整性将不会受到影响。
区块链的设计理念强调了去中心化理念,促使数据在不依赖单一信任实体的情况下,保持信息的完整性和准确性。参与者不是单一的,而是由多方构成,不同节点之间的相互验证使得数据难以被单独控制或修改。对于需要高信任度的溯源应用场景来说,这种设计无疑是极具价值的。
在实际应用中,随着技术的不断发展和完善,数据的不可篡改性将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。
推荐图标 推荐

虚拟资产的流动性与市值之间有何关系?

现有的虚拟资产投资风险有哪些?

如何估算和评估虚拟资产的价值?

去中心化金融(DeFi)如何利用虚拟资产?

虚拟资产与中央银行数字货币(CBDC)之间的关系如何?